Explore the innovative world of hospital design with Hospital Architecture by Christine Nickl-Weller, published by Braun Publishing AG in 2012. This new edition spans 424 pages and offers an in-depth look at the evolving landscape of healthcare facilities. As life expectancy increases and medical procedures advance, the significance of thoughtful hospital architecture becomes paramount. This book showcases over 60 global examples, highlighting contemporary approaches that enhance functionality and patient experience.
